How much do weekend radiology pacs jobs pay per week?

As of Jun 20, 2026, the average weekly pay for weekend radiology pacs in the United States is $1,830.69,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$1,153.85 and $2,394.23 per week,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Weekend Radiology Pacs vs Weekend Radiology Technicians?

AspectWeekend Radiology Pacs
CredentialsTypically requires a certification in PACS administration or imaging technology
Work EnvironmentInvolves managing and maintaining PACS systems, often in hospital IT or radiology departments
Job RoleFocuses on system management, troubleshooting, and data management for radiology images
Industry UsageCommonly employed in healthcare facilities with radiology departments

Weekend Radiology Pacs professionals primarily handle PACS system management, ensuring smooth image storage and retrieval, whereas Weekend Radiology Technicians perform imaging procedures directly on patients. Both roles are essential in radiology but differ in responsibilities and skill sets.

Schedule: Saturday & Sunday, 11AM-11PM.

Performs diagnostic radiographic procedures adhering to the principle of radiation protection, according to local, state and federal standards.

JOB D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Properly identifies patient and exam and performs diagnostic radiographic services on patients with the maximum amount of care, while evaluating the technical quality.
  • Responsible for successful technical continuity of care and education of radiological procedures to patients.
  • Demonstrates competency in the knowledge of the RIS/HIS modules appropriate to their job responsibilities.
  • Assists in gathering and recording data for Radiology Quality Assurance/Performance Improvement program.
  • Assumes responsibility for assigned area, making sure all equipment and supplies necessary for that area are readily available for use.
  • Accurately adheres to downtime procedures to assure appropriate information is available resulting in excellent continuity of care for patients.
  • Maintains responsibility for own professional development through active participation in inservices and/or continuing education programs.
  • Provides educational information to the patient regarding their examination.
  • Annual peer review of films meets department standards.
  • Knowledgeable regarding patient condition, history and appropriate background and information pertinent to proposed examination.
  • Accountable for quality of digital images sent to PACS. Verify correct patient is selected from worklist, ensures accuracy of Medical Record information prior to being sent to PACS.
  • Responsible for the success of the department to achieve hospital designated Press Ganey mean score. Every patient should receive patient education and your personalized business card. Apology cards should be sent or given to all patients when we do not meet their expectations.
  • Assists with secretarial and file room duties when necessary, maintaining accurate patient records. Assists in other areas as needed.
  • Assists in lifting and transporting patients when necessary.
  • Care for patient's needs while in the department.
  • Stocks and supplies inventory of Radiology Rooms.
  • Completes Event Report Forms and/or notifies Patient Safety Hotline according to hospital guidelines.
  • Order entry of patient exams.
  • Notifies RN of any patient problem or reaction.

PHYSICAL AND SENSORY DEMANDS:

Frequent use of fingers and hands to operate equipment, pull x-ray folders and chart information. Walking or standing for up to 8 hours per shift in 30-minute increments. Pulling, pushing and lifting patients up to 300 pounds with assistance. Listing and moving objects of up to 30 pounds. Frequent stooping, crouching and bending. Frequently lifting arms above shoulder level. Hearing as it relates to normal conversation. Seeing as it relates to normal vision.

EDUCATION:

Graduate from an ARRT recognized education program, or ARRT registered, or ARRT registry eligible. Must pass registry within 1 year of hire date. NJ staff must have current New Jersey State Radiologic Technologist License (with NJ Dept. of Environmental Protection) and must be registered before date of hire.

TRAINING AND EXPERIENCE:

Experience as a radiologic technologist preferred, and ongoing training in department procedures. Must rotate through all areas of diagnostic radiology. Current BLS certification required within three months of hire. History of computer usage experience required.
